Apple Apricot Compote

by Howard Wiener
(Spring Hill, Fl. USA)


10 dried apricots, halved & sliced
1/2 C. water
4 medium apples, peeled and sliced
1 tsp. lemon juice
1/8 tsp. grated lemon peel
1/8 tsp. ground cinnamon

Directions:
In a bowl, soak the apricots in water for 30 minutes. Drain, reserving 3 Tbs. water. In a saucepan, combine the apricots, apples, and reserved water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 20 minutes or until apples are tender. Remove from the heat. Stir in the lemon juice, peel and cinnamon. Serve warm or cold.
